『壹』 plc的工作流程是怎樣的
PLC工作過程:
1、公共處理:復位監視定時器,進行硬體檢查、用戶內存檢查等。
2、程序執行:CPU按先左後右,先上後下的順序對每條指令進行解釋、執行,根據輸入映像寄存器和元件映像寄存器中讀出各繼電器狀態,根據邏輯關系進行運算,將結果寫入元件映像寄存器。
3、掃描周期計算處理。
4、I/O刷新。
讀輸入點的狀態,並寫入輸入映像寄存器。將元件映像寄存器的狀態經輸出鎖存器、輸出送到輸出點。
5、外設埠服務。
訪問外設埠連接的外部設備。
(1)如何講解plc程序擴展閱讀:
PLC的CPU不能直接與外部接線端子聯系。送到PLC輸入端子上的輸入信號,經電平轉換、光電隔離、濾波處理等一系列電路進入緩沖器等待采樣,沒有CPU的采樣信號,外部信號不能進入映像寄存器。
在輸入采樣階段,PLC以掃描方式依次地讀入所有輸入狀態和數據,並將它們存入I/O映象區中的相應映像寄存器內。在此,輸入映像寄存器被刷新。輸入采樣結束後,轉入用戶程序執行和輸出刷新階段。
在這兩個階段中,即使輸入狀態和數據發生變化,I/O映象區中的相應單元的狀態和數據也不會改變。直至下一個掃描周期的輸入采樣階段。因此,如果輸入是脈沖信號,則該脈沖信號的寬度必須大於一個掃描周期,才能保證在任何情況下,該輸入均能被讀入。